Delicious and nutritious, roasted chickpeas make for a healthy snack. Roasted in the oven, these are a nice crunchy, high fibre alternative to nuts.

IngredientsServes: 4
- 1 (400g) tin chickpeas, drained
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- salt (optional)
- cayenne pepper (optional)
MethodPrep:5min ›Cook:40min ›Ready in:45min
- Preheat oven to 230 C / Gas mark 8.
- Pat chickpeas dry with kitchen roll. In a bowl, toss chickpeas with olive oil, and season to taste with salt and pepper. Spread on a baking tray, and bake for 30 to 40 minutes, until browned and crunchy. Watch carefully the last few minutes to avoid burning.
